Analysis
In 2016, netherlands (kingdom of the) — newsprint — import value in Bahrain stood at 91 1000 USD. That is the lowest value across all 11 years on record.
The figure is down 5.2% on the previous year and down 94.9% over ten years.
Over the whole period, netherlands (kingdom of the) — newsprint — import value in Bahrain peaked at 1,778 1000 USD in 2006 and was at its lowest, 91 1000 USD, in 2016.
Bahrain ranks 34th of 90 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.
